1992
Iraq refuses United Nations nuclear inspectors
Bill Clinton-Al Gore defeat George Bush-Dan Quayle and independent Ross Perot in Presidential election
Tom Monahan sells the Detroit Tigers to Mike Ilitch, owner of Little Caesar’s Pizza
Toronto Blue Jays win the 1992 World Series
1992 Summer Olympics in Barcelona, Spain
Silence of the Lambs wins Best Picture at the 1992 Academy Awards
Rodney King beating leads to Los Angeles riots
Johnny Carson retires from The Tonight Show after 30 years as host; Jay Leno becomes new host
Minnesota’s Mall of America is built, largest Mall in the United States
Prince Charles and Lady Diana announce their separation

R.L. Stine begins GooseBumps series, it sells of 350 million books
